South Dakota is 15th Best State for Business 2014

Previous State: Wisconsin Next State: Colorado

No. 15 South Dakota

Taxations & Regulations

Workforce Quality

Living Environment

Key Metrics
State GDP 
  • % Growth ’12-’13: 3.1
  • % Growth ’11-’12 v. Nat’l Avg. (2.5%): -2.3

Unemployment

  • Unemployment Rate Dec. 2013 %: 3.6
  • Comparison with Nat’l Rate (6.70%): -3.1

Domestic Migration

  • Domestic Net Migration 2013: 4,762
  • Rank: 15

State Government

  • State Debt per Capita Fiscal Year ’13 ($): 4,551
  • State & Local Gov’t Employees per 10k Residents: 545.7

State-Local Tax Burden

  • Rate (%): 7.6%
  • Compared to Nat’l Avg. (9.9%): -2.28%
Key Companies
  • Blask Hills Corp.
  • NorthWest Corp.
  • LodgeNet Interactive
Development Trend Indicator: Positive
Employment shows vigor as legislature enacts economic-development package.
